- The distance between Hpa-An, Myanmar and State University, Nm, Usa is approximately 13,991 km or 8,694 mi.
- To reach Hpa-An in this distance one would set out from State University, Nm bearing 330.5°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hpa-An bearing 205.9° or SSW .
- Hpa-An has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as State University, Nm has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Hpa-An is in or near the tropical wet forest biome whereas State University, Nm is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 10.4 °C (18.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.6 °C (29.9°F) less in Hpa-An.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 4106.2 mm (161.7 in) more which is equivalent to 4106.2 l/m² (100.78 US gal/ft²) or 41,062,000 l/ha (4,389,800 US gal/ac) more. About 18 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.9° higher in Hpa-An than in State University, Nm.
